Driving Simulator Market Growth Drivers and Challenges:

Growth Drivers

  • Growing Autonomous Vehicles Trend Among People– As per the estimates, there was more than 34 million autonomous vehicles around the world in the year 2020. On account of the increasing prevalence of manufacturers investing in the research and development of different components for the autonomous cars. This is one of the factors that is expected to boost the growth of the global driving simulator market.
  • Rising Adoption of Driving Simulator in the Entertainment Industry– In the gaming industry, driving simulator are used for the super coolest cars, boats, and motorcycles games. Hence, it is projected to increase the market’s growth over the forecast period.  According to the data, more than 2.5 billion people around the world play video games.
  • Increasing Opening of Training Centers– Driving simulator are used in training centers to provide training to the learners in order to give them real time environment. In the initial stages, it is difficult for learners to drive directly on the road owing to strict norms, and traffic. In addition, the real car parts are installed in a correct position in the driving simulator cabin, that are developed under professional guidance. Therefore, increasing the number of training centers is predicted to surge the growth of the market. There are more than 4,000 driving centers in India. Moreover, the driving licenses issued in the year 2019 was accounted to more 10 million.
  • Growing Development of New Advancements in Vehicles – There are development of new cars owing to the various features such as automatic parking, adaptive cruise control, blind spot monitor and others. In addition, the development of new cars requires the new cars to test on simulations in order to check the performance of the cars. Therefore, it is expected to rise the growth of the market in the upcoming years. Furthermore, the operations of the electric cars are different from those of traditional vehicles, that requires the use of a driving simulation. For instance, more than 6 million electric cars were sold in the year 2022 around the world.

Challenges

  • Lack of Infrastructure that is Needed for the Driving Simulator Establishment – There has been a lack of infrastructure in the developing countries for the driving simulation. In addition, the infrastructure designed for driving simulator ais not able to test different types of vehicles. Moreover, the manufacturers are not able to detect the defects after putting the vehicle through a test. Therefore, it is predicted to hamper the growth of the market over the forecast period.

In the year 2026, the industry size of driving simulator is evaluated at USD 2.34 billion.

The global driving simulator market size exceeded USD 2.21 billion in 2025 and is set to expand at a CAGR of around 6.5%, surpassing USD 4.15 billion revenue by 2035.

Europe driving simulator market is predicted to capture 33% share by 2035, fueled by the presence of leading automotive manufacturers in the region.

Key players in the market include Thales Group, L3Harris Technologies, Inc., CAE Inc., Bosch Rexroth AG, Adacel Technologies Limited, Tecknotrove Systems Pvt Ltd., Cruden B.V., Anthony Best Dynamics Limited, ECA Group, NVIDIA Corporation.
